HC Deb 18 June 1974 vol 875 c136W
Mr. David Steel

asked the Secretary of State for Scotland (1) what steps he proposes to take to help students who are unable to meet the increased cost in student halls of residence fees;

(2) whether he is satisfied that the proposed increase in student halls of residence fees is justified.

Mr. William Ross

Universities are autonomous bodies and make decisions on the level of residence fees without ministerial endorsement. The substantial improvements in the rates of student grants announced on 14th May are, however, intended to enable students to meet increases which have taken place in the cost of living, including residence fees.
